Advantages of Hydraulic Aluminum Dross Briquetting Presses
Superior Pressure Control & Output
- Generates consistent, adjustable pressure (100-300 tons)
- Precise compaction for varying dross densities
- Ensures uniform briquette hardness for better transport and smelting
- Dynamic pressure adjustment unlike fixed mechanical ratios
Operational Versatility
- Accommodates diverse moisture levels (3-10%)
- Handles various particle sizes from fines to lumps
- Customizable compaction cycles and adjustable die sizes
- Variable speed controls optimize cycle times
Durability & Reduced Maintenance
- Heavy-duty hydraulic components withstand heavy loads
- Fewer moving parts than mechanical presses
- Sealed systems prevent dross contamination
- Built-in pressure relief valves protect against overloads
- Simpler maintenance (fluid checks, filter replacements)
Energy Efficiency
- Variable-displacement pumps reduce idle energy waste
- Only consumes power during compaction
- Lower utility costs for high-volume operations
- More efficient than constant-power mechanical presses
Enhanced Safety Features
- Smooth emergency stopping (no sudden jolts)
- Gradual pressure release prevents accidents
- Better control compared to mechanical alternatives
